When two slightly different layers are overlaid at a specific angle, they produce a moiré pattern. In the field of spectroscopy, this pattern results in varying levels of electronic energy across the sample, a phenomenon called moiré potential. The researchers found that excitons tend to be concentrated in areas where the energy is minimal.
